池塘养殖条件下当年口虾蛄生长特性的研究

摘    要:为了了解口虾蛄在池塘养殖条件下的生长规律,并为其规模化生产提供科学依据。在水温15℃~31℃条件下,通过测量体重、体长等指标,对当年口虾蛄的生长特性进行了研究。结果表明:(1)30日龄口虾蛄经100天培育后,体长从(8.20 ± 0.45)cm增至(11.79 ± 0.67)cm,日均增长0.036 cm,体重从(7.14 ± 1.17)g增至(20.54 ± 3.44)g,日均增重0.134 g。(2)当年口虾蛄的体重与体长的拟合方程为W=0.016L2.879(R2=0.978),其b值接近于3;体长、体重与养殖日龄的最佳方程均为指数函数。(3)当年口虾蛄的肥满度在30日龄时最高,90日龄最低,肥满度与养殖水温没有明显相关关系;在水温23℃以上时,口虾蛄的瞬时增长率、瞬时增重率指标逐渐升高并在90日龄达到最大值。综上所述,口虾蛄在池塘养殖条件下生长效果良好,其体长与体重的生长基本同步,适宜进行规模化人工养殖。

The Growth Characteristics of Juvenile Oratosquilla oratoria in Pond Culture

Abstract:To understand the growth rule of juvenile Oratosquilla oratoria in pond culture, and provide a scientific basis for large scale production, an experiment was conducted to study the growth characteristics of juvenile O. oratoria at 15℃-31℃ by measuring the body weight and body length. The results showed that: (1) the 30-day-old juvenile O. oratoria reached an average body length of 11.79 ± 0.67 cm after 100 days rearing from 8.20 ± 0.45 cm, which increased by 0.036 cm per day on average, the average body weight increased from 7.14±1.17 g to 20.54 ± 3.44 g, and gained at the rate of 0.134 g per day on average; (2)the linear relationship of body length and body weight in juvenile O. oratoria was W=0.016L2.879 (R2=0.978), and the b value was close to 3; exponential functions were the optimal model to describe the relationship of body length, body weight and culture times of juvenile O.oratoria; (3) the relative fatness was the highest in 30-day-old and the lowest in 90-day-old, there was no distinct relationship between relative fatness and water temperature of juvenile O. oratoria; the instantaneous growth rates of juvenile O. oratoria were affected by the change of water temperature above 23℃, they were increased with temperature increasing and reached the maximum in 90-day-old. To sum up, O. oratoria has strong adaptability under artificial culture condition, its growth of body weight is the same as that of the body length, and is suitable for artificial culture on large scale
